The Shift Toward Digital Shopping in Singapore

Singapore has always been known for being highly connected and tech-focused. With strong internet access and a population that is comfortable using digital tools, it is no surprise that online shopping has become a normal part of life. Electronics, in particular, is one of the fastest-growing categories in e-commerce.

People are no longer limited to store hours or physical locations. Instead, they can compare products, read reviews, and complete purchases at any time of the day. This freedom has changed customer expectations, with many now preferring online platforms over traditional retail stores.

The rise of online electronics shopping is also closely tied to lifestyle changes. Busy work schedules and fast-paced urban living make convenience very important. Being able to order a new phone or laptop without leaving home saves time and effort, which is a major reason for the shift in consumer behaviour.

Why Online Electronics Stores Continue to Grow

There are several reasons why online electronics shopping continues to expand in Singapore. One of the biggest factors is the country’s strong digital infrastructure. Fast internet speeds and reliable mobile networks make it easy for users to browse and shop without interruptions.

Another reason is the high level of trust consumers place in digital payments and online systems. Most shoppers feel comfortable using credit cards, mobile wallets, and secure checkout platforms, which makes online purchasing smooth and safe.

Access to information also plays a big role. Customers can easily compare specifications, prices, and features before making a decision. This level of transparency helps buyers feel more confident about their purchases, especially when spending on expensive gadgets like laptops or smartphones.

Changing Consumer Habits and Expectations

Modern consumers in Singapore have become more demanding in terms of both speed and personalisation. They expect online stores to understand their needs and provide recommendations that match their interests. As a result, many platforms now use smart systems to suggest products based on browsing history and preferences.

Delivery speed has also become a major factor in customer satisfaction. Some retailers now offer same-day or next-day delivery, especially for popular electronics. This has made online shopping almost as fast as visiting a physical store.

At the same time, customers are more conscious about product quality and authenticity. With so many options available online, trust has become very important. Shoppers want clear product descriptions, reliable warranties, and easy return policies before making a purchase.

Challenges Facing Online Electronics Retailers

Even though online electronics shopping is growing, it still comes with challenges. One of the biggest issues is ensuring product authenticity. Electronics are high-value items, and customers need to be sure they are receiving genuine products and not counterfeit versions.

Another challenge is intense competition. Many online platforms sell similar products, which leads to price competition. While this benefits customers, it can make it harder for retailers to maintain profit margins.

Customer expectations also continue to rise. People want faster delivery, better service, and lower prices all at the same time. Meeting all these demands consistently can be difficult for online retailers.

How Technology Is Improving the Shopping Experience

Technology plays a major role in shaping how people shop for electronics online. Artificial intelligence is widely used to improve product recommendations. By analysing user behaviour, these systems can suggest items that match a customer’s needs more accurately.

Some platforms are also starting to explore augmented reality tools that allow users to visualise products before buying them. This helps customers better understand size, design, and features, especially for items like headphones or laptops.

Security is another area where technology has made a big difference. Advanced encryption and secure payment systems help protect customer data and build trust. Some companies are even exploring blockchain technology to make transactions more transparent and secure.

The Growing Importance of Sustainability in Electronics Retail

Sustainability is becoming more important in the electronics industry, including online retail. Many consumers in Singapore are now more aware of environmental issues and prefer brands that take steps to reduce waste and energy use.

This includes offering energy-efficient devices, reducing packaging materials, and supporting recycling programmes. Some retailers also highlight eco-friendly products to attract environmentally conscious buyers.

As awareness grows, sustainability is expected to become a key factor in purchasing decisions, especially among younger consumers.
